Columbine was blooming profusely among the limestone rocks along the trail bordering the Chipola River floodplain.

This is my first look at a small flower tree called silverbell.

These Atamasco lilies are larger versions of the rain lilies of Wakulla.

I walked off the trail into the verdant, green floodplain swamp of the Chipola River.

Park Ranger Robert provided a memorable cave tour.
